Output 8eab10fb98be84c09be686276c40c62ef9d6e600e65ecef8f3213d017f34bf45:2

value
95569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5498f023249ea314b78e9a8cd7966bf9f114a43 OP_EQUAL
address
3M8myM4QV2q4YMz4vZF2Jd6WJBSbh45U83
transaction
8eab10fb98be84c09be686276c40c62ef9d6e600e65ecef8f3213d017f34bf45
spent
true